PLUMBING INSTALLATION - Pick-Up Tube to Pump Plumbing

1. Attach the pump assembly to the top of the tank bracket (see Figs. 2 and 3 for bracket location) using

four 5/16" x 1" bolts, loc washers, washers and nuts (See Fig. 5). NOTE: Do not tighten until all plumb-
ing connections are made.

2. Install a 1/2" elbow (P/N 8602), 1/2" close nipple (P/N 8186) and 1/2" x 1" bushing (P/N 8904) to the

top of the previously installed pick-up tube assembly. NOTE: When making plumbing connections,
use the thread seal compound (P/N 5277) included in the plumbing kit on all joints. DO NOT USE
TEFLON TAPE.

3. Attach the primary strainer assembly (P/N 9807 - included in heater accessory kit) to the previously

installed components. NOTE: Make sure that the arrows on the top of the strainer are pointed in the
direction of the oil flow (see Fig. 5).

4. Install a 1/2" x 1" bushing (P/N 8904), 1/2" elbow street (P/N 8902), 1/2" close nipple (P/N 8186), 1/2" x

1/4" x 1/2" tee (P/N 9412), 1/2" close nipple (P/N 8186) and Union (P/N 8556) to the primary strainer
assembly (P/N 9807) as indicated in Fig. 5 above. NOTE: When making plumbing connections, use
the thread seal compound (P/N 5277) included in the plumbing kit on all joints. DO NOT USE
TEFLON TAPE.
